Tether's USDT Takes Root: Revolutionizing Emerging Markets

Tether's USDT Takes Root: Revolutionizing Emerging Markets

Tether's USDT is becoming a game-changer in emerging markets, offering a stable digital dollar alternative amidst economic instability. From Bolivia's streets to Latin America's broader financial landscape, USDT is making waves.

USDT: The Digital Dollar for Emerging Economies

Paolo Ardoino, CEO of Tether, has highlighted USDT's growing importance, particularly in developing economies. In Bolivia, major automakers like Toyota, BYD, and Yamaha now accept USDT, enabling customers to transact in “digital dollars” and sidestep local currency woes. This ubiquity is transforming daily commerce.

Bolivia's Crypto Boom

Bolivia's embrace of USDT is striking. After lifting its crypto ban in June 2024, the country has seen a surge in crypto payments. The Central Bank reported a 630% increase in crypto transactions between June 2024 and June 2025, with daily USDT payments reaching $600,000 by mid-2025. Even small businesses proudly display “Aceptamos USDT” signs, signaling crypto's integration into everyday life.

El Salvador's Influence

Seeking guidance, Bolivia consulted with El Salvador, the first nation to legalize Bitcoin. This collaboration aims to create a transparent and secure crypto framework. With about 60% of Bolivians unbanked, USDT is also facilitating remittances, offering a lifeline to those without traditional banking access.

Latin America's Broader Adoption

The trend extends beyond Bolivia. Across Latin America, countries like Argentina and Brazil are turning to stablecoins to combat inflation and economic instability. Argentina, grappling with inflation above 100%, sees stablecoins as crucial for wealth preservation. Brazil's clear regulations have fueled crypto adoption, while Colombia embraces stablecoins due to USD banking limitations. Mexico remains a regional crypto hub, with Bitcoin and USDT dominating international transfers.

Concerns and Future Outlook

Despite the excitement, concerns about money laundering persist. Bolivia's Central Bank plans to implement stronger regulations by 2026. Globally, the value of USDT transactions reached $26 billion in 2024, highlighting its massive scale and potential. Experts predict that crypto could account for 10% of all retail payments in Bolivia soon, with stablecoins potentially transforming payment systems across Latin America by 2027.
